Abstract Here, the authors described a sustainable green synthesis approach to synthesize cuprous oxide nanoparticles (NPs) using Olea europaea extract. The resulting synthesized NPs were characterized by UV–Visible spectra, scanning electron microscopy (SEM)/energy‐dispersive X‐ray spectroscopy (EDS), transmission (TEM), and diffraction (XRD). average crystallite size of about 30 nm was calculated Scherrer formula. According TEM, are spherical shaped. NP provides good antibacterial activity versus two strains compared aqueous extract; has higher MIC against Staphylococcus aureus Klebsiella pneumoniae .
